Totodile Origins and Lore

Totodile made its debut in the popular Pokémon Gold and Silver games, released for the Game Boy Color in 1999 (Japan) and 2000 (worldwide). It is the Water-type starter for the Johto region, making it one of the first Pokémon new trainers encounter in Generation II. Totodile’s design is inspired by a young crocodile or alligator, standing at a modest 0.6 meters (2 feet) tall and weighing 9.5 kg (20.9 lbs). Its energetic and mischievous nature is frequently highlighted in both the games and the Pokémon anime, where it often gets into trouble for biting with its powerful jaws.

According to Pokémon lore, Totodile is known for its boundless energy and habit of playfully chomping on anything that moves. Trainers are cautioned to be careful around Totodile, as its bite can be surprisingly strong for its size. Its signature move, Water Gun, along with later-learned attacks like Crunch and Ice Fang, make it a formidable starter choice.


Totodile Stats and Abilities

For players interested in Totodile stats, this Pokémon boasts a well-rounded stat distribution that makes it versatile in battle, especially early in the game. Here are Totodile’s base stats:

  • HP: 50
  • Attack: 65
  • Defense: 64
  • Special Attack: 44
  • Special Defense: 48
  • Speed: 43

Totodile’s best stat is its Attack, giving it an edge when using physical moves. Its solid Defense also helps it withstand hits. Its abilities typically include Torrent, which boosts its Water-type moves when its HP is low, and the Hidden Ability Sheer Force, which increases the power of its moves with secondary effects.


Totodile Evolution Chain

Totodile is the first stage in a powerful evolutionary line. The Totodile evolution chain is as follows:

  1. Totodile (#158): The starting form, featuring a playful demeanor and strong Water-type moves.
  2. Croconaw (#159): Totodile evolves into Croconaw at level 18. Croconaw is bulkier, with enhanced stats and a more intimidating appearance.
  3. Feraligatr (#160): At level 30, Croconaw evolves into Feraligatr, a fierce and fearsome Water-type Pokémon with exceptional Attack and Defense stats.

Each stage of the Totodile evolution chain introduces new moves and greater battle potential, culminating in Feraligatr, which is a popular pick in both story mode and competitive play.


Totodile in the Pokémon Trading Card Game

Totodile also has a notable presence in the Pokémon Trading Card Game (TCG). The Totodile trading card has been released in various sets since the Neo Genesis expansion. Totodile cards typically feature Water-type attacks such as Bite and Water Gun, emphasizing its role as a reliable and straightforward attacker in the early game. Collectors often seek out Totodile trading cards for their bright artwork and nostalgic value.

Some Totodile trading cards also have unique abilities or synergies with other Water-type Pokémon, making them a solid choice for building themed decks. As new sets are released, Totodile continues to appear, delighting both competitive TCG players and collectors.


Totodile in Pop Culture and Media

Totodile has been featured extensively in the Pokémon anime, most notably as one of Ash Ketchum’s companions during his Johto journey. Its lively personality and comic antics made Totodile a fan favorite. In merchandise, Totodile continues to appear in plush toys, figures, and even apparel, cementing its status as a staple of the Pokémon brand.
